**_Five youths inadvertently unleash Xipe Totec_** This is an Italian film, shot in Italy with a (mostly) Italian cast & crew; one glance at the credits verifies this. Yet the production company was American, which supplied a budget of $15,000 and not $300,000 as cited on IMDb. Everyone got paid except for the two writers, one of which was also the director, Samuele Breschi. So, this is a spare change indie, but it’s so proficiently made you wouldn’t know it. Like “Body Count” from 1986, it’s a wholly Italian production, yet the story takes place in America. As such, the characters’ interactions and general happenings come across more surreal than real since it’s an Italian interpretation of life in America. While a little stock footage of America is used in place of second unit work, everything else was shot in Italy and glaringly so no matter how the director tried to hide it, which is amusing. In any case, the ambiance is successfully moody and brooding with the director wisely avoiding overstuffing the proceedings with wordage. As for the non-CGI monster, it is well done and effectively terrifying, reminiscent of a more diabolical Skeletor. Meanwhile Italy’s version of Judd Hirsch shows up for the second half, and I like how the final act perks things up with something unexpected as far as environment goes. Light brunette Martina Capaccioli works well on the feminine front with her interesting face, somewhat similar to Elizabeth Olsen. And dark-haired Sofia Pieroni is decent in a secondary role. Unfortunately, the director didn’t have a clue on how to shoot women (not talking about nudity or sleaze). At the end of the day, this is slow burn Italian horror that puts to shame practically any film with 7x the budget and is just as watchable as any with 40x the resources. Released in Jan 2024, it runs 1h 42m and was shot in Tuscany region, which is located 2-3 hours’ drive northwest of Rome. GRADE: B-
